Here’s (what I think is) the press release for the album:

What started off as over 100 songs and ideas was eventually whittled down to an 11-song album that showcases Ryan’s talent as both a musician and songwriter for pop-oriented progressive rock. Recorded at Redstar Studios in Silver Lake CA with Grammy award-winning producer Chris Testa, Ryan plays every instrument on this cohesive album that seamlessly flows from elaborate pop rockers to complex but melodic ballads.

With an opportunity to play every note on the record and having access to the studios large collection of instruments, Ryan was able to explore every idea. “I’ve had multiple parts for different instruments brewing in my head for quite some time, and because the studio had so many toys, I started messing with vibes and strange synths to get them out. To just walk over to any instrument and start kind of painting the track with it was extremely fun and therapeutic.

There were over 120 different instrument tracks on some of the tunes” laughs Ryan. What gives A PAINTING OF A PAINTING ON FIRE its character is how Ryan fearlessly explores musical territories / influences – country, art-rock, pop, classical and prog – often in the course of one song. Tyler Announces Solo Album!

Well, this made my freaking day :)

From Consequence of Sound’s article (and numerous others, haha):

…Tyler Ramsey will release his third solo album, The Valley Wind, on September 27th via Fat Possum. Ramsey wrote the nine-track album while on and off the road over the past year, and he recorded it with Band of Horses bandmate Bill Reynolds at Alex The Great studio in Nashville, TN over six days in early January.

In support of the releases, Ramsey will embark on a short U.S. tour beginning October 6th in Asheville, NC. Find his tour itinerary and the album’s tracklist below. Band of Horses also have a few West coast dates coming up.

The Valley Wind Tracklist:
01. Raven Shadow
02. The Valley Wind
03. 1000 Blackbirds
04. The Nightbird
05. Stay Gone
06. Time Is A Changing Line
07. Angel Band
08. When It’s Done
09. All Night
